Programme Overview
The Advanced Certificate in Network Analysis in Biological Systems is a comprehensive programme designed for professionals and students in the fields of biology, biotechnology, bioinformatics, and related disciplines who seek to deepen their understanding of network analysis techniques and their applications in biological systems. This programme equips participants with advanced knowledge and skills in graph theory, statistical methods, and computational tools specifically tailored for analyzing complex biological networks, including gene regulatory networks, protein-protein interaction networks, and metabolic pathways.
Learners will develop a robust skill set in network construction, analysis, and visualization, including the ability to apply advanced algorithms for network inference, community detection, and network perturbation analysis. They will also gain expertise in integrating diverse biological data sources, such as genomics, transcriptomics, and proteomics, to build comprehensive network models and conduct integrative analyses. Through hands-on projects and case studies, participants will learn to interpret network-based biological insights, validate network hypotheses, and communicate their findings effectively.

Topics Covered
- Data Integration: Covers the methods and tools for combining multiple data sources.
- Network Construction: Explores techniques for building biological networks from genomic data.
- Network Analysis: Introduces algorithms and software for analyzing biological networks.
- Functional Enrichment: Teaches how to interpret network analysis results using functional annotations.
- Interaction Prediction: Discusses methods for predicting interactions within biological systems.
- Case Studies: Analyzes real-world applications of network analysis in biological research.
